The aim of this site is to provide images of native forest locations in Victoria, Australia, which are under threat from logging/woodchipping and associated operations.


It is hoped that increased awareness of the issue will lead to public pressure on both government and logging/woodchipping interests, so that our fragile, unique and important native forests will be protected.


In the year 1869
20.0 million hectares, or
88% of the State was forest.

In the year 1989
5.4 million hectares,
...that's less than 24% of the state
was forest.

Reference: Anna-Louise Allen, (1993) "Forest Changes", Published by Dept. Conservation and Natural Resources.
